When you are teaching visually impaired or blind students you may need to modify the curriculum and the way you teach the curriculum in order the meet the students needs. Our usual way of teaching English visually to beginning ESL students with pictures objects and dialogs obviously wont work for students who are blind so we are looking for strategies techniques and materials that we could use to help convey the meaning of English words using hearing and touch and perhaps the other senses smell and taste.

Pictures and drawings are prominent and teachers use gestures and mime to get their point across. For students with vision impairment your teaching style will need to be verbal. For example when teaching art you will want to rely more on tactile experiences.
